Get in TouchThe Lexus repair market for Magazine, Arkansas, and its immediate surrounding area is characterized by a reliance on regional service centers rather than local, brand-specific options. Due to Magazine's small size and rural nature, residents must travel to nearby Fort Smith for specialized Lexus care. The market in Fort Smith is moderately competitive with several high-quality, independent import specialists that provide a viable and often more personalized alternative to the nearest Lexus dealership (in Little Rock or Tulsa). These top-tier independent shops offer significant cost savings over dealerships—typically 20-30% lower on labor rates—while still providing expert-level diagnostics and repair. The average quality of service is high among the top providers, who invest in ongoing technician training and specialized tools to properly service modern Lexus vehicles, especially their complex hybrid and electronic systems.

While Magazine itself is a small town, residents typically seek specialized service at dealerships or independent shops in nearby larger hubs like Fort Smith. Look for a shop with technicians certified by ASE or with specific Lexus/Toyota training, as they will have the proper diagnostic tools and knowledge for your vehicle's complex systems.
Labor rates in the Magazine area may be slightly lower than in major metropolitan areas, but the cost for genuine Lexus parts and specialized labor remains significant. The primary factor is the shop's expertise; investing in a properly trained technician prevents costly repeat repairs, especially for advanced features like hybrid systems or adaptive suspension.
Given our rural roads and seasonal temperature swings, common issues include suspension component wear (bushings, struts) from uneven terrain and battery/charging system stress from extreme heat and cold. Also, like all modern vehicles, check engine lights related to emissions sensors are frequent and require expert diagnosis.
For routine maintenance (oil changes, brake service, tire rotations) and most mechanical repairs, a qualified local independent shop can provide excellent service. However, for warranty work, complex electronic/software issues, or recalls, a trip to the authorized Lexus dealership in Fort Smith or Little Rock is often necessary.
The dusty rural environment means air filters and cabin filters need more frequent replacement. Also, the mix of highway driving and rough back roads makes regular tire and alignment checks crucial to prevent uneven wear. Planning ahead for parts availability is wise, as some components may not be in local stock and require ordering.
